This story is about a very diverse group in a dorm room at the University of Wisconsin. The discussion was about propaganda that was then used by the Chinese communist Government.
The participants were a Catholic of mixed decent, A Methodist of Scandinavian decent, a Jew, a Hindu Chinese from ---- ---- and a to become Jet Pilot who thought he might be God.
The discussion was about the Christian religion as a product of propaganda with the the Jew leading that argument. The Jew challenged us to participate in a experiment. We each would spread a rumor that some disaster was going to occur on a specific date. We would spread this rumor at fraternities and other dorms where we had connections.
In three weeks this rumor was published in the Milwaukee Journal followed by followup story(s) in other Wisconsin newspapers. The rumor worked!
The followup to this true story is the Jewish students argument was how Hitler came to power in Germany with the use of rumors.
